BiH records Eight Deaths as Result of Coronavirus

Published August 26, 2021
Share
SHARE

A total of 2,367 samples were registered with the Public Health Institute of the Federation of Bosnia and Herzegovina in the past 24 hours, of which 438 were positive for SARS-CoV-2.

New cases have been registered in all the cantons in the Federation of BiH, except in Podrinje.

In the past 24 hours, two deaths were reported, the Public Health Institute of the Federation of BiH announced.

Today, 17 new cases of coronavirus infection were registered in the Brčko District of BiH.

In the entity of Republika Srpska, 471 samples were tested in the last 24 hours, and coronavirus (SARS-CoV-2) was confirmed in 162 people.

In the last 24 hours, six deaths have been reported to the RS Institute of Public Health.

The total number of hospitalized in the RS is 230, the RS Institute of Public Health said.
